Pennsylvania State University-Penn State Erie-Behrend College Summary

At Penn State Erie, students benefit from the opportunities provided by a major research institution while enjoying the advantages of learning in a small university setting.

Penn State Erie General Information

Penn State Erie is a public, 4-year or above school located in Erie, Pennsylvania. There may be one or more Penn State Erie private student loan programs available.

Federal Aid
Eligible students may receive Pell Grants and other federal aid (e.g. Stafford Loan) or scholarships. Students will not be eligible for federal aid without completing the FAFSA. Here is a link to the Penn State Erie FAFSA School Code.
